[section:ShutdownHandler SSL shutdown handler requirements]
A shutdown handler must meet the requirements for a [link
asio.reference.Handler handler]. A value `h` of a shutdown handler
class should work correctly in the expression `h(ec)`, where `ec` is an lvalue
of type `const error_code`.
[heading Examples]
A free function as a shutdown handler:
void shutdown_handler(
const asio::error_code& ec)
{
...
}
A shutdown handler function object:
struct shutdown_handler
{
...
void operator()(
const asio::error_code& ec)
{
...
}
...
};
A lambda as a shutdown handler:
ssl_stream.async_shutdown(...,
[](const asio::error_code& ec)
{
...
});
A non-static class member function adapted to a shutdown handler using
`std::bind()`:
void my_class::shutdown_handler(
const asio::error_code& ec)
{
...
}
...
ssl_stream.async_shutdown(
std::bind(&my_class::shutdown_handler,
this, std::placeholders::_1));
A non-static class member function adapted to a shutdown handler using
`boost::bind()`:
void my_class::shutdown_handler(
const asio::error_code& ec)
{
...
}
...
ssl_stream.async_shutdown(
boost::bind(&my_class::shutdown_handler,
this, asio::placeholders::error));
